A kind of lightweight autoclaved aerated concrete and its preparation method
An autoclaved aeration and concrete technology, applied in ceramic products, other household appliances, household appliances, etc., can solve the problems of low compressive strength, high material shrinkage, and difficulty in producing low-density products, and achieve improved compressive strength. , to solve the effect of low intensity

Embodiment 1
[0032] A lightweight autoclaved aerated concrete, characterized in that: in parts by weight, its raw material ratio is: 65 parts of quartz sand, 20 parts of lime, 10 parts of cement, 3 parts of gypsum, 0.30 parts of aluminum powder paste, inorganic fiber 0.5 parts, 5 parts of grinding aid.
[0033] Described inorganic fiber is medium-alkali glass fiber;
[0034] The density of the light autoclaved aerated concrete is 300kg / m 3
[0035] Its concrete preparation steps are:
[0036] (1) take each raw material in proportion, for subsequent use;
[0037] (2) Add water to the quartz sand and add grinding aid therein, and wet-grind it with a ball mill to obtain quartz mortar; the fineness of quartz mortar is 0.08mm square hole sieve remaining 9%, and the density is 1480kg / m 3 .
